Output 51d4cc24ed24acf516712a772f45c7f597abc760296905628a9c6aea3e1d08a0:0

value
13035762
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 26c32680f4c249558ea748f9b66ec59b6b40ae31 OP_EQUALVERIFY OP_CHECKSIG
address
14XxTaVSfb1dmoc6YWE4APphyHF67wfwaM
transaction
51d4cc24ed24acf516712a772f45c7f597abc760296905628a9c6aea3e1d08a0
spent
true